TimeGate, the studio behind so-so shooter Section 8 and a large part of the pretty poor Aliens: Colonial Marines, has shut down, multiple Kotaku sources have claimed.
According to the sources the studio sent all its staff home early yesterday, and it’s believed TimeGate’s aim to file bankruptcy was thwarted by publisher SouthPeak Interactive. The publisher questioned the legitimacy of TimeGate’s filing and was pushing for bankruptcy to be converted to a Chapter 7 liquidation.
A source told Kotaku that SouthPeak won in arbitration, forcing TimeGate to shut its doors.
TimeGate is yet to offer an official comment.
